#476682 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#476682 is composed of 27.8% red, 40%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.4% cyan, 21.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 208.5 degrees, a saturation of 29.4% and a lightness of 39.4%. #476682 color hex could be obtained by blending #8eccff with #000005.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

Shades and Tints of #476682

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020203 is the darkest color, while #f5f8f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#476682

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e656b is the less saturated color, while #016ac8 is the most saturated one.
